WebAug 15, 2008 · We try to develop java webservices to connect to the SOA Suite and our main systems are Oracle EBS systems. They communicate to legacy systems or other EBS enviroments through the default EBS Adapters that are shipped with the SOA Suite. Problems we encountered is the lack off knowledge about the EBS adapters. Most new Zapier integrations are built … campground zumbro falls mnWebApr 3, 2024 · In a point-to-point integration, the ERP software is individually connected to each software or tool. The difficulty with this method is that you have to conduct an integration separately for each system that you wish to use.
